Ideal C28 hot water problem

Ideal C28 boiler about 5 years old. I flushed the whole CH system a few days ago an added a flushing chemical for a few weeks to clear out some of the muck in the radiators. Since then a problem has appeared with the combi supplied hot water... When the CH is running the boiler will supply hot water...
